Output d384663ef56f8dae581280c31292c403ee1bb1ac7d9d4909a01b1b20770f9e42:24

value
1062882
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 762c6b0b4028a2402f2aff7e772b21e850902aefa901d0b066032181785af955
address
bc1pwckxkz6q9z3yqte2lal8w2epapgfq2h04yqapvrxqvscz7z6l92s6mla2z
transaction
d384663ef56f8dae581280c31292c403ee1bb1ac7d9d4909a01b1b20770f9e42
spent
true